技术文摘
mysql服务器如何启动
MySQL 服务器如何启动
在数据库管理与开发工作中,启动 MySQL 服务器是至关重要的一步。下面就为大家详细介绍不同操作系统下启动 MySQL 服务器的方法。
Windows 系统
服务方式启动
对于 Windows 系统,MySQL 通常会以服务的形式进行安装。通过“控制面板”进入“管理工具”,然后打开“服务”窗口。在众多服务列表中,找到“MySQL”服务。右键点击该服务,选择“启动”选项,MySQL 服务器即可开始运行。如果希望 MySQL 服务器在系统启动时自动运行,可以将该服务的启动类型设置为“自动”。
命令行启动
你也可以通过命令行来启动 MySQL 服务器。以管理员身份打开“命令提示符”窗口,进入 MySQL 的安装目录中的“bin”文件夹。在命令提示符中输入“net start mysql”命令,回车后,若提示“MySQL 服务正在启动 MySQL 服务已经启动成功”,表明 MySQL 服务器已成功启动。
Linux 系统
使用系统服务命令
在基于 Debian 或 Ubuntu 的 Linux 发行版中,可以使用“systemctl”命令来启动 MySQL 服务。打开终端,输入“sudo systemctl start mysql”命令,输入管理员密码后,MySQL 服务器就会启动。若要设置 MySQL 服务开机自启,输入“sudo systemctl enable mysql”即可。
在基于 Red Hat 或 CentOS 的系统中,启动方式略有不同。同样打开终端,使用“service”命令,输入“sudo service mysqld start”来启动 MySQL 服务器。设置开机自启则使用“sudo chkconfig mysqld on”命令。
手动启动守护进程
还可以手动启动 MySQL 守护进程。先确保环境变量已配置好,进入 MySQL 的“bin”目录,输入“mysqld_safe &”命令。“&”符号表示让进程在后台运行,这样就不会影响你在终端进行其他操作。
macOS 系统
在 macOS 系统下,若通过 Homebrew 安装 MySQL,启动方式很简单。打开“终端”,输入“brew services start mysql”命令,MySQL 服务器就会启动。若要停止或重启服务,相应的命令为“brew services stop mysql”和“brew services restart mysql”。
掌握这些不同操作系统下 MySQL 服务器的启动方法,能帮助你更高效地进行数据库相关工作,无论是开发人员进行项目开发,还是运维人员进行系统管理,都能轻松应对 MySQL 服务器的启动需求。
- Nginx 配置里 if 判断的运用
- Nginx 流量同步转发至多个后端(流量镜像分发)
- Dockerfile 和.gitlab-ci.yml 的关联及自动化镜像构建方法
- Nginx 防盗链配置方法的实现
- Nginx 接口分流的实现浅析
- Nginx 实现 TCP/DUP 流量基于 IP 动态转发的操作办法
- Nginx 中利用 mirror 指令完成接口复制
- Docker 容器频繁重启的解决之道
- 解决 docker-compose 启动的容器一直处于 restarting 状态的问题
- Prometheus 抓取 nginx 访问日志指标详解
- Nginx 内外网端口映射设置详解
- IntelliJ IDEA 里 Docker 的使用方法
- Nginx 实现内网请求转发至外网的示例
- Ubuntu20.04 登录界面鼠标键盘失效的解决办法
- IDEA 与 Docker 集成达成一键部署的全程实现